Hainan: Facebook, Twitter to be available in major cities for foreign tourists

chinadaily.com.cn | Updated: 2018-06-22

The General Office of the People's Government of Hainan Province released a three-year action plan on June 21 aiming to enhance the island province's level of international tourism.

By 2020, the number of inbound tourists will be increased to two million and the number of foreign employees working in tourism-related industries in Hainan is expected to have reached 50,000. To achieve the latter goal, employment channels for overseas talents will be further broadened. International labor service personnel for posts such as salespersons, masseurs and stewards will be introduced mainly from countries with English education backgrounds such as the Philippines, Laos, Cambodia, Burma, Nepal, and Vietnam. 

Hainan will also increase direct international flights to 70 and overseas air routes to 100 by 2020. The major destinations of non-stop air routes will be countries and regions along the Belt and Road and international aviation hub cities. The Haikou Meilan International Airport and Sanya Phoenix International Airport will become 24-hour customs clearance hubs and the Qionghai Boao International Airport will be upgraded to a world-standard level.

More roundabout cruise lines, home port routes and high seas routes will be opened to gradually form a Maritime Silk Road Cruise Circle. Hong Kong and Macao tourists will be able to take Xisha cruises. Construction of cruise terminals at the Xisha Islands will be greatly supported and qualified islands will be developed into unique international tropical resorts.

In its major tourist cities of Haikou and Sanya, Hainan will offer foreign tourists easy access to such popular social media platforms as Facebook, Twitter and YouTube.

In addition, more countries will have the chance to enjoy an entry visa-free policy with improved services while visiting Hainan. New sports lotteries for international events such as golf, sailing, yachting, surfing, marathon running, cycling, tennis and horse racing will be promoted.
